David Pham
Probably one of the best fish sauce chicken wings in the city. Bò 7 món is pretty solid too.

Ordered the fish sauce chicken wings with sticky rice ($14) and the bò 7 món ($44). They are known for their chicken wings and for good reason. Very crispy, sticky, and bursting with fish sauce flavor. Ordering this with the sticky rice instead of an extra chicken wing is a must. The bò 7 món was nice to try and fun to eat as well, but I’m not totally sure if it’s worth the price tag.

I’d come back again and again for the fish sauce chicken wings. Would highly recommend coming for just that!
